First off, NameBargain.com is a subsidiary of Register.com. I don't know if it's the latest acquisition bids that tie them up, but they seem to have some problems lately.
To start with, their domain name checking interface still hasn't been fixed to fully reflect the new .org registry transition. Some (I mean some but not all, that's what worries me) .org's are shown to be available when they are clearly registered in good status.
I initiated a couple of transfers AWAY from them last week (on 28 January) but have NOT heard from them since. They used to send out e-mail transfer validation in the middle of the night. It's been 5 days and those names are expiring on 8 February.
A support ticket was sent 2 days ago, but of couse I wouldn't expect any reply before the expiry date!
